The LG 45GX950A-B 45-inch Ultragear monitor stands out with its unique 5K2K WUHD resolution on a large 45-inch curved OLED panel, providing vibrant visuals and deep blacks thanks to its OLED technology. With a 21:9 aspect ratio and an 800R curvature, this monitor offers an immersive gaming experience, pulling you right into the action. The combination of high resolution and 165Hz refresh rate makes it ideal for gamers seeking both visual fidelity and smooth performance.
One of its key strengths is the dual-mode functionality, allowing you to switch between 5K2K at 165Hz and WFHD at 330Hz, offering flexibility depending on the type of game you're playing. The ultra-fast 0.03ms response time ensures seamless gameplay with minimal ghosting, which is especially beneficial in fast-paced genres.
In terms of connectivity, the inclusion of DisplayPort 2.1 and USB Type-C with 90W power delivery, along with HDMI 2.1 ports, ensures that the monitor is well-equipped for modern gaming setups. Additionally, compatibility with G-SYNC and FreeSync Premium Pro helps eliminate screen tearing and stuttering, providing a smoother visual experience.
The monitor's large size and ultra-wide aspect ratio might not be suitable for all users, especially those with limited desk space or those who prefer traditional 16:9 displays for non-gaming tasks. Its peak brightness of 1300 nits is excellent, but OLED panels can sometimes suffer from burn-in with static images over long periods. The hefty weight of 30.9 pounds may also be a consideration for mounting or frequent repositioning.
This monitor is best suited for serious gamers who value high-quality visuals and fast response times, and who have the space to accommodate its wide dimensions. It presents a high-end option for those looking to elevate their gaming experience, though it may come at a premium price point.
The ASUS ROG Swift 32” 4K OLED Gaming Monitor (PG32UCDM) is designed to deliver an exceptional gaming experience with its impressive specifications. It boasts a 32-inch 4K UHD resolution, offering stunning visual clarity and detail. The QD-OLED panel technology ensures vibrant colors and deep blacks, further enhanced by the 99% DCI-P3 gamut and true 10-bit color depth for accurate and vivid HDR performance. The 240Hz refresh rate and ultra-fast 0.03ms response time are ideal for competitive gaming, providing smooth and responsive gameplay without motion blur.
Additionally, the monitor is G-SYNC compatible, which helps eliminate screen tearing and stuttering during gaming sessions. Heat management is well addressed with a custom heatsink, advanced airflow design, and graphene film, reducing the risk of burn-in and prolonging the monitor's lifespan. On the downside, the monitor lacks curvature, which might be a setback for users specifically looking for the immersive experience a curved screen offers.
Connectivity options are diverse, including a 90W USB-C port, which is useful for charging devices. Ergonomics seem well-handled with the optional uniform brightness setting for consistent luminance levels. One potential drawback could be the weight (19.4 pounds) and large dimensions (21 x 38 x 49 inches), which might require a sturdy desk setup. The ASUS ROG Swift PG32UCDM excels in delivering high-end gaming performance and visual quality but may not meet needs for those preferring curved monitors.
The MSI MPG 321CURX QD-OLED is a 32-inch curved monitor with a sharp 4K UHD resolution (3840 x 2160), making it great for detailed visuals and immersive viewing. Its OLED panel delivers deep blacks and vibrant colors, thanks to QD Premium Color technology, which ensures highly accurate colors meeting professional standards. This makes it well suited for tasks like gaming, content creation, and media consumption where color quality is important. The 240Hz refresh rate combined with an extremely fast 0.03ms response time offers very smooth and responsive performance, ideal for fast-paced gaming and reducing motion blur. The monitor supports Adaptive-Sync to minimize screen tearing, enhancing gameplay experience.
For connectivity, it includes HDMI and DisplayPort options, plus a console mode with HDMI 2.1 supporting UHD at 240Hz, making it compatible with next-gen gaming consoles. It also features VESA mount compatibility and tilt adjustment for ergonomic setup. One standout point is the 3-year burn-in warranty, which addresses a common worry with OLED screens by protecting against image retention issues. On the downside, the glossy screen surface might cause reflections in bright rooms, and at 26.6 pounds, it’s somewhat heavy to move around. While it doesn’t list a specific curvature value, the curved design aims to enhance immersion.
This monitor fits well for gamers and creators looking for a premium, high-performance curved 4K display with excellent color and speed, though those sensitive to screen reflections or seeking ultra-light setups might want to consider this. It successfully blends top-tier visuals and responsiveness into a solid package.
